US Plant Patent PP13229

Nemli

Nemesia plant named ‘Nemli’

PUBLIC DOMAIN

Patent expired September 30, 2021. This plant is in the public domain — anyone may propagate and sell it.

No term adjustment or disclaimer is recorded against this patent, so this is the full statutory term — twenty years from the filing date.

Abstract

A new and distinct cultivar of Nemesia plant named ‘Nemli’, characterized by its upright, outwardly spreading and compact plant habit; freely branching habit; small green leaves; and numerous light purple-colored flowers.
